The median body of <i>Giardia lamblia</i> : an ultrastructural study
6 Oct 2004
Abstract excerpt
Giardia lamblia is an intestinal parasite of several mammals. The most striking feature of Giardia is the presence of a complex and unique cytoskeleton, and among its components the median body (MB) is the least defined microtubular structure.
